Remarkables Primary School

A state full primary (years 1–8) in Frankton, Queenstown, with 417 students on its Jul 2026 roll.

Remarkables Primary School had 417 students enrolled at Jul 2026.

European/Pākehā 30272%
Asian 8621%
Māori 256%
Pacific 195%
MELAA 82%
Other 51%

These add up to more than the roll. The Ministry records ethnicity as total response: a student who identifies with more than one ethnicity is counted in each. Percentages are each group's share of the 417 students on the roll, so they sum to about 107%, not 100%.

What EQI measures

The Equity Index estimates the extent to which a school's students face socio-economic barriers to achievement. It describes the community a school serves — it does not measure school quality, teaching, or student outcomes. A school facing more barriers can be an outstanding school. Who may enrol

Enrolment zone — advisory

Remarkables Primary School operates an enrolment scheme (a home zone). This site does not determine whether an address is in zone. The Ministry's published zone boundaries are low-resolution and are not suitable for checking an individual property. Confirm with the Ministry's zone map or with the school directly.
